New Research: Light Activated Cancer Medications with Minimal Side Effects

A new light may literally be shining on the search for more effective cancer treatment. Scientists are making progress on the creation of cancer drugs that are light-activated and have fewer debilitating side effects.

Fighting the Toxic Side Effects of Chemotherapy

Most of today’s cancer patients who are undergoing chemotherapy receive cisplatin or another platinum-based compound. These treatments date back more than 50 years, and they attack both healthy and diseased cells, which results in toxic side effects.

A team from the Warwick Monash Alliance, which is an intercontinental collaboration between two universities in the UK and Australia, tested a potential platinum-based chemotherapy drug that is activated by direct light. The inorganic-metal compound has the ability to specifically target and attack cancer cells.

The treatment is completely inert in darkness. Once it’s inserted into a cancerous area, direct light triggers a reaction that causes the compound to degrade into active platinum and release ligand molecules on the diseased cells.

Harnessing the Power of Photoactivation

Peter Sadler, professor of chemistry at the University of Warwick, stated that this discovery has great potential for the development of targeted cancer treatment. Since the light can be focused directly on the tumor, the drug spares healthy tissue and kills only cancer cells.

The Keto Diet May Prove Beneficial to Cancer Patients While in Treatment

People are always looking for the next great diet in an effort to lose weight. The recently popular ketogenic diet could have some surprising benefits for patients undergoing cancer treatment.

The Warburg Effect

Cancer cells proliferate via the Warburg effect, named for the scientist who first advanced the idea. Fermentation is a process by which sugars are metabolized to provide energy for bacteria. Sauerkraut and yogurt are some of the more widely-known products of fermentation.

Unlike normal body cells, which derive their energy from mitochondria, cancer cells receive energy from fermentation of glucose within cytoplasm. When a cell starts getting energy from glucose, it can be the first sign of abnormal cell function that ultimately results in formation of a tumor.

The Ketogenic Diet: Starving Cancer Cells

A keto diet plan is low in carbohydrates and high in fat. The science behind it is based on a biological response that dates back to prehistoric times. When food was scarce, the body responded by shifting metabolic gears and using stored fat as fuel.

When the body’s supply of carbs is restricted, it shuts off the flow of glucose and other cancer-promoting fuels. As cancer cells become compromised, the body resumes its normal cellular signaling, putting the brakes on further tumor development.

The keto diet should not be considered a cure for cancer. However, it’s a valuable tool for use in conjunction with immunotherapy and other cancer treatment.

Links to Cancer and Processed Foods are Studied by Brazilian and French Researchers

Following a nutritional diet during cancer treatment is essential to boosting your immune system and energy level. A recently published study indicates that there may be a link between highly processed foods and development of cancer.

Does Diet Affect Cancer Risk?

A recent issue of medical journal BMJ included the report of a study conducted by a team of French and Brazilian scientists. After reviewing the diets and medical records of 104,980 French adults, the researchers found that an increase in consumption of processed foods paralleled an increase in cancer risk.

Specifically, data showed that eating 10 percent more highly processed foods was accompanied by a 12 percent increase in overall cancer risk and 11 percent increase in breast cancer risk.

Items defined as “highly processed foods” included ready-to-eat meals, carbonated drinks and reconstituted meat found in products like chicken nuggets. According to the research team, these types of foods constitute nearly half of the energy intake in many developed countries.

Making Healthy Choices

No link was found with moderately processed foods such as cheese, canned vegetables and freshly made bread. Not surprisingly, minimally processed foods such as fruits and vegetables, meat, eggs and fish were linked to a lower risk of cancer.

The team said that study limitations prevented firm conclusions. Further research can clarify the implications and help to identify the specific elements in foods that link to cancer.

Immunotherapy: 2017’s Top Clinical Advance for Cancer Treatment

The use of immunotherapy for cancer has been around for a long time, but it’s becoming more and more common. In fact, this form of treatment was named the 2017 Clinical Cancer Advance of the Year, which was mainly due to the increase in successful cases of treatment for cancers that are normally hard to treat.

Fine-Tuning Immunotherapy

Immunotherapy offers a non-toxic form of treatment, which doesn’t have the risk of side effects as chemotherapy and radiation do. Patients often turn to this type of treatment if they have not had success with conventional cancer treatments or they’re unable to tolerate the accompanying side effects.

Immunotherapy makes use of the immune system in order to find cancer cells and destroy them, rather than relying on chemicals or radiation. Researchers have been working on improvements in the way this type of treatment handles cancer, which has led to a higher number of successful treatments.

Good Candidates for Immunotherapy

Researchers have also been looking into who benefits from this type of treatment. Immunotherapy for cancer has been used successfully in cases that are considered hard to treat. However, certain types of immunotherapy treatments seem to be more effective for some patients but not others.

Researchers are conducting a number of studies to learn more about why certain individuals have greater benefit while undergoing specific immunotherapy treatment protocols. This research is expected to lead to improvements for those with cancers that are difficult to treat with traditional methods.

New Findings Show Men with Abnormally Low Testosterone Levels Will Rarely Develop Prostate Cancer

Each year more than 170,000 men in the United States are affected by prostate cancer. While the causes remain unknown, studies have found that hormone levels could be a key to prostate cancer treatment.

The Role of Testosterone in Prostate Cancer

Age, ethnicity and genetic mutations are some of the common risk factors for prostate cancer. The male hormone testosterone is known to facilitate cell growth in prostate tumors.

Based on the androgen saturation model, scientists believe that an increase in testosterone levels beyond the saturation point does not cause a corresponding increase in benign or malignant prostate tissue. Until recently, there wasn’t enough evidence to confirm or refute the model.

Putting Theory to the Test

Researchers at the University of Oxford in the United Kingdom reviewed data obtained from more than 19,000 men, of whom approximately one-third had prostate cancer. Subjects were grouped into 10 categories ranging from lowest to highest levels of testosterone.

When prostate cancer risk was calculated based on conditional logistic regression methods, men in the lowest group were determined to be 20 percent less likely to develop the disease. Subjects in the other nine groups showed no link to prostate cancer risk.

According to Prof. Tim Key, co-author of the study, this is the first population study to support the commonly-held theory regarding testosterone and prostate cancer. Experts believe it could be a significant step toward more efficient diagnosis and treatment.

Norwegian Research Finds a 16% Drop in Cancer Rates Later in Life Among Those Taking Blood Thinners

Blood thinners such as Warfarin are prescribed for millions of people around the world to control a range of cardiovascular problems. Based on the results of a recent study, the drugs may also reduce the risk of cancer, which could have future implications for cancer treatment.

A Surprising Weapon in the Battle Against Cancer

The study, recently published in JAMA Internal Medicine, involved 1.25 million people over the age of 50 in Norway. Researchers at the University of Bergen found that those who took Warfarin were 16 percent less likely to develop cancer than those who didn’t.

Benefits were even more pronounced for three of the most common forms of cancer. Prostate cancer had the highest risk reduction at 31 percent, followed by lung cancer at 20 percent and breast cancer at 10 percent.

The good news doesn’t end there. Patients taking Warfarin for atrial fibrillation, an abnormal heart rhythm, saw a 29 percent reduction in risk for bowel cancer.

Blood Thinners: A Form of Immunotherapy?

At this point, researchers are unclear how Warfarin affects the risk of cancer. They believe that the drugs may inhibit the signaling power of cancer cells, leaving them vulnerable to attack from the body’s immune system.

Despite the promising results, medical experts warn against self-medicating with Warfarin. The drug can have serious side effects, so it should always be taken under a doctor’s supervision.
